So what's the proof Flashy Flash is FTL?

Yeah, I later actually did some research in that topic. The scan Carver used to prove Flashy Flash is FTL, the words in that scan is called あおり(煽り)文, which is the editor used for attracting/setting a mood.

And worthing noting is these words not always meet the plot since it is the editor who wrote them and the writer could be completely clueless about it

These words often left out in TPB format/Viz versions. Because it main function is to attract these who aren't fan of said manga to read, and if you buy a TPB format, You most likely is the fan of the manga, thus あおり(煽り)文 are unnecessary

Sources( It is written by chinese who can afford to buy these TPB formats, so I can't really take the credit, also that makes MrMind can check if I'm lying or not)

Explained what is あおり(煽り)文 and provides example of these words not always meeting the actual plot. And said Viz version wouldn't contain them

I believe あおり文 are generally used as some promotional tool. For example, look at the covers of Black Adam movie in the original version and Japanese version

The original version
https://ibb.co/hsz5w5L

Japanese version. Black Adam is The God of Destruction !!! The Most terrifying Anti-Hero !!!
https://ibb.co/z5dMjRx

And IIRC, Ant-Man also had some "the most powerful" shit in his movie japanese cover version

I think they are like Silver Age introduction pages/ preview words in the end of the issue. Sometimes it can give us information about issues, but they are generally suffered from hyperbolic/fancy words. Or you can imagine them as the titles of stories.
